What Exactly Is a Real-Money Online Casino and How Does It Differ From Free Play?

A real-money online casino is a digital platform where you wager actual funds on games like slots, blackjack, or roulette, with the chance to win cash payouts you can withdraw. The core difference from free play lies in stakes and rewards: free-play mode gives you virtual credits with zero financial risk, so wins are purely for fun and vanish once you leave. In contrast, real-money online casino play requires a deposit, but every win lands directly in your balance, and every loss tangibly affects your bankroll. This transforms the experience—real-money games use certified random number generators, offer progressive jackpots, and trigger emotions like excitement or caution, while free play is just a low-stakes practice sandbox. Ultimately, one involves your money and real consequences; the other is weightless entertainment.

Creating Your Player Account and Verifying Your Identity for Cash Play

Once you’ve selected a real-money casino, the gamstop first concrete step is forging your player account—typically a rapid-fire form demanding your legal name, email, and a robust password. Do not rush this; accuracy here directly impacts your later payout ability. Immediately after registration, you’ll hit the identity verification wall: upload a government-issued ID, a recent utility bill, and sometimes a selfie holding your ID. This KYC process is non-negotiable for cash play, and pre-emptive identity verification unlocks seamless withdrawals later. Complete it before depositing, not after a big win. Submitting slightly blurry documents is the most common cause of frustrating verification delays, so use a flat, well-lit scan. Keep your full name, address, and date of birth perfectly consistent across every document, your casino profile, and your chosen payment method. Finally, confirm your email via the sent link to fully activate your cash-play status.

Creating your player account is quick, but verifying your identity is the gatekeeper to real money—complete it promptly with flawless documents to avoid withdrawal friction later.

Top Strategies for Managing Your Bankroll When Gambling with Real Cash

In a real-money online casino, your bankroll is your lifeline, so treat it like a non-negotiable budget. First, set a fixed session limit—only deposit what you can afford to lose, and never chase losses by topping up mid-session. Second, split your bankroll into smaller units, wagering no more than 1–2% per bet on slots or table games, which keeps you in the game longer and reduces variance’s sting. Third, use the casino’s cashback or low-wagering bonuses to stretch your funds, but always read the playthrough terms. Finally, walk away once you’ve hit a 20% profit target or a 30% loss cap—discipline beats luck. *Q: What’s the fastest way to kill a bankroll at a real-money casino? A: betting large flat amounts on high-volatility slots without a unit-based staking plan.* Stick to these rules, and you’ll play smarter, not harder.

Setting Win and Loss Limits to Control Your Spending and Extend Playtime

Setting win and loss limits before you start playing is a cornerstone of responsible bankroll control at a real-money online casino. A loss limit halts your session the moment your balance drops to a pre-set amount, preventing a single bad streak from wiping out your entire deposit. Conversely, a win limit forces you to lock in profits by cashing out once you reach a target, removing the temptation to chase even bigger payouts. By using the casino’s built-in tools or your own timer, you convert these boundaries into automatic triggers. This discipline directly mitigates the impulse to gamble emotionally, ensuring each session ends on your terms. The result is not only financial protection but also a slower, more deliberate pace that naturally extends playtime across multiple days.

Using Betting Systems and Smart Wagering to Improve Your Odds at the Tables

Beyond flat betting, structured systems like the Martingale or Fibonacci can inject discipline into your real-money sessions, but they don’t alter the house edge. Instead of chasing losses with aggressive progressions, use them as a framework for setting loss limits—for instance, doubling down only once before walking away. Smart wagering means adjusting stakes based on game volatility: smaller, consistent units for slots, and calculated spreads for blackjack or baccarat. Ultimately, the goal is to extend playtime and capitalize on short-term variance without risking your entire bankroll. Bankroll protection through controlled bet sizing is your real ace.

Q: Can a betting system guarantee a win at online casinos?
A: No, systems manage risk, not probability. They help structure your stakes and cap losses, but every spin or hand remains statistically independent.

Dealing with Withdrawal Delays and Disputed Winnings: What You Can Do

When a payout stalls, first verify your account’s verification status, as incomplete KYC documentation is the most common trigger for a freeze. Next, re-read the casino’s payment terms to confirm processing windows; if the delay exceeds this by more than 48 hours, issue a formal written request via live chat and email, citing your transaction ID. For disputed winnings, preserve every screenshot of game history and bonus rules, then escalate through the operator’s internal complaint channel. If that fails, submit your case to an independent mediator like eCOGRA, which often pressures casinos into resolution. Crucially, never cancel a pending withdrawal to make a counter-deposit, as this resets the cycle and weakens your dispute leverage for withheld funds. Only after exhausting these steps should you consider chargeback options.

Recognizing Responsible Gaming Tools and Self-Exclusion Options for Safe Play

For real-money casino users, recognizing responsible gaming tools is your first line of defense against loss-chasing. Deposit limits, session timers, and reality checks are not optional—they are practical safeguards you should configure before your first spin. Self-exclusion options, ranging from 24-hour cool-offs to permanent bans, let you step away when play stops being entertainment. **Proactive use of these self-exclusion options** prevents financial harm before it escalates. Q: How quickly do self-exclusion requests take effect? A: On reputable sites, you can activate a temporary block instantly, and permanent exclusions typically apply within minutes—so do not delay using them when your instincts say stop.
